Adele Givens is an American comedian, actress, and writer. She started her career in comedy in the late 1980s. Adele Givens has appeared on many TV shows. These include The Hughleys, Moesha, and The Parkers. She has also been on Def Comedy Jam and The Steve Harvey Show.
Adele Givens' Comedy Journey
Adele Givens won the Grand Prize in the Crown Royal Comedy Contest in 1989. This event took place at the Regal Theater in Chicago. The next year, she was a finalist in the Miller Lite Comedy Search. Another famous comedian, Bernie Mac, won that contest.
Movies and Special Shows
Adele Givens has also acted in movies. You might have seen her in The Players Club or Beauty Shop. She was also part of a special comedy tour called The Queens of Comedy. She starred alongside other talented comedians like Mo'Nique, Laura Hayes, and Sommore. This tour was filmed and shown on Showtime. It was also released on DVD for everyone to enjoy.
In 2001, Adele Givens hosted a special pre-show for The Source's Hip Hop Awards. This show was broadcast on UPN.
Music Appearances
More recently, in 2018, Adele Givens was featured in a popular song. She appeared in "I Love It". This hit song was by Lil Pump and Kanye West. She was also part of their performance of the song on Saturday Night Live. During that performance, Adele appeared on a screen. She wore the same outfit as she did in the music video.
